ποΈ 1. Marina Park β Peaceful Sunrise Strolls
π Location: Port Blair city center
A beautifully maintained seaside park where you can enjoy calm sunrise views over the Bay of Bengal. Perfect for early morning walks or gentle yoga, the parkβs landscaped paths and sea breeze create a serene start to your day.
- β Distance from Port Blair: 1 km
- π Transportation: Auto, cab, or walk
- β° Best Time: 5:30 AM β 7:00 AM
- ποΈ Entry Fee: Free
- π Major Attraction: Tranquil sunrise with landscaped gardens
- π§ββοΈ Activities: Walking, jogging, meditation
- π Lifeguard: Not available
- π΄ Food Options: Nearby cafes
- π» Facilities: Public toilets & benches
- π Water Sports: Not available
ποΈ 2. Corbynβs Cove Beach β Sunrise by the Shore
π Location: 8 km from Port Blair
This popular beach is perfect for greeting the day with soft sands and gentle waves. The sunrise paints the sky in vibrant hues, while early risers can enjoy beach walks or yoga by the water.
- β Distance from Port Blair: 8 km
- π Transportation: Auto, cab, rented scooter
- β° Best Time: 5:30 AM β 7:00 AM
- ποΈ Entry Fee: Free
- π Major Attraction: Sunrise over calm sea and palm-fringed beach
- π§ββοΈ Activities: Yoga, beach strolls, photography
- π Lifeguard: Available
- π΄ Food Options: Beachside cafes & stalls
- π» Facilities: Toilets & changing rooms
- π Water Sports: Available

πͺ¨ 5. Kalapathar Beach β Sunrise Over Black Rocks
π Location: Havelock Island
Famous for its dramatic black rock formations contrasting with golden sands, Kalapathar Beach is a stunning sunrise spot for photographers and nature lovers alike.
- β Distance from Havelock Jetty: 7 km
- π Transportation: Cab or scooter
- β° Best Time: 5:45 AM β 7:00 AM
- ποΈ Entry Fee: Free
- π Major Attraction: Sunrise lighting up black rocks and clear waters
- π· Activities: Photography, quiet reflection
- π Lifeguard: Not available
- π΄ Food Options: Limited
- π» Facilities: Not available
- π Water Sports: Not available
π 6. Sitapur Beach β Neil Islandβs Sunrise Gem
π Location: Neil Island
One of the best east-facing beaches on Neil Island, Sitapur is famed for its peaceful atmosphere and spectacular sunrise views. The soft waves and changing sky colors make it a favorite for early risers.
- β Distance from Neil Jetty: 8 km
- π Transportation: Auto or rented bike
- β° Best Time: 5:30 AM β 7:00 AM
- ποΈ Entry Fee: Free
- π Major Attraction: Stunning sunrise over tranquil waters
- π§ Activities: Beach walks, photography, meditation
- π Lifeguard: Not available
- π΄ Food Options: Limited
- π» Facilities: Not available
- π Water Sports: Not available

π Travel Tips for a Sunrise Visit in Andaman
Make the most of your early morning adventure with these expert travel tips:
- β° Start Early
Leave your hotel at least 45β60 minutes before sunrise to catch the best colors and find a good spot. - π Check Sunrise Timings
Sunrise time varies slightly across the islands. Check the local timing for the exact day of your visit. - πΊοΈ Choose the Right Spot
Not all beaches face the eastβopt for places like Sitapur, Kalapathar, Vijay Nagar, or Marina Park for the best sunrise views. - π Pre-Book Transport
Taxis and autos may not be readily available early in the morning. Arrange your ride in advance. - π Wear Comfortable Shoes
Some viewpoints may involve short walksβchoose easy-to-remove beach footwear. - β Eat Something Light
Carry a small snack or have a quick bite before leaving, as eateries may not open until late morning. - π· Bring a Tripod or Phone Stand
For stable and beautiful sunrise photos, especially if traveling solo. - π€« Maintain Silence
Enjoy the calm of natureβsunrise spots are perfect for quiet reflection or meditation. - π Be Aware of Tide Timings
For safety and the best beach experience, especially when walking along the shoreline. - π‘ Carry a Small Flashlight or Use Phone Torch
If you’re arriving before dawn, a light source helps with visibility on trails or paths.
